Apple has filed a lawsuit in California accusing OpenAI of stealing trade secrets tied to its proprietary hardware design processes, a move that could reshape the competitive dynamics of AI chip development.
Background of the dispute
Apple alleges that former employees who left the company for OpenAI brought with them confidential documents and knowledge about Apple’s custom silicon architecture, which OpenAI is now using in its own AI accelerator projects.
The complaint, filed in the U.S. District Court for the Northern District of California, claims that the former Apple engineers violated non‑disclosure agreements and misappropriated proprietary information that Apple invested billions of dollars to develop.
Legal claims and potential remedies
Apple is seeking a preliminary injunction to halt OpenAI’s use of the allegedly misappropriated technology, as well as damages for trade‑secret theft under the Defend Trade Secrets Act.
If successful, the court could order OpenAI to destroy any derived work, return confidential materials, and pay monetary compensation for the alleged infringement.
Industry reaction
Tech analysts note that the case underscores the growing importance of custom AI hardware, with companies like Apple, Nvidia and Google investing heavily in specialized chips to power large language models.
Some observers caution that prolonged litigation could delay OpenAI’s hardware roadmap, potentially giving competitors an advantage in the fast‑moving AI market.
